Промт для DeepSeek для ролок: лучшие сценарии и настройка персонажей

Буквально десятилетие назад многочасовые текстовые ролевые игры неизбежно требовали присутствия живых соигроков, но сейчас геймеры всё чаще предпочитают компанию нейросетей. Обыватель может наивно подумать, что достаточно просто вкинуть в чат короткую просьбу подыграть, однако на практике дефолтные ответы быстро скатываются в скучную, пресную графоманию. Дело в том, что китайская языковая архитектура тяготеет к излишней вежливости и бесконечным попыткам решить любые конфликты мирным путём. Но чтобы не ошибиться на старте и получить действительно колоритный опыт, нужно с самого начала жёстко задать рамки поведения для искусственного интеллекта.

Все топовые нейросети в одном месте

Базовая архитектура

В трубу быстро улетает контекстная память. Ведь именно так происходит, если пренебречь фундаментальной настройкой системного сообщения. В представлении многих пользователей хватает пары предложений о сеттинге, но на самом деле львиная доля успеха кроется в строгих правилах форматирования. К слову, именно DeepSeek великолепно переваривает сложную многослойную инструкцию, написанную на английском языке. Чтобы уберечь лимиты, а заодно избежать логических дыр, стоит использовать добротный стартовый шаблон. Начать нужно с присвоения роли, обогатив её жёсткими ограничениями, дополнив это запретом на морализаторство, увенчав всю конструкцию указанием на ожидаемый формат вывода. Пример выглядит внушительно:

Act as a strict Dungeon Master in a dark fantasy setting. Your tone is grim and highly descriptive. You control the world, NPCs, and outcomes of my actions based on logic. Never speak or make decisions for my character. Wait for my input after describing the environment

Разумеется, этот кусок текста задаёт лишь общую атмосферу, но именно на таких базовых постулатах сюжет крепко стоит на ногах.

Как прописать характер?

Сложно ли заставить алгоритм отыгрывать конкретного человека со всеми его слабостями? Довольно сложно, но результат определённо того стоит. Наляпистость в чертах личности только запутает модель, поэтому нет смысла перегружать вводные данные пространными биографиями. Скрупулёзный подход здесь требует конкретики. Сперва мы обозначаем имя и возраст, затем прописываем манеру речи через творительный падеж, снабжая персонажа изысканным сарказмом или параноидальной подозрительностью, завершая этот образ коротким списком фобий. На практике отличный бюджетный вариант промта звучит так:

Зачем переплачивать за нейросети? Экономьте сотни долларов каждый месяц 💸

Оплачивать Midjourney, премиум-версии ChatGPT, видео- и аудио-генераторы по отдельности — это безумно дорого и неудобно. Этот сервис решает проблему! Получите полный пакет премиум-моделей (более 90 топовых нейросетей) по цене одной доступной подписки. Безлимитные возможности, никаких скрытых платежей и сгорающих токенов при активном тарифе.

Перестаньте платить за 10 разных сайтов. Выбирайте выгоду и творите без ограничений 👉 https://clck.ru/3RNCRL

You are playing Arthur, a 45-year-old cynical detective. Your speech is filled with short, chopped phrases. You often smoke during dialogues and never trust people in uniforms. Your main motivation is to find your missing daughter. Speak in the first person

И всё же, даже такой щепетильный метод таит подводные камни. Со временем машина неизбежно теряет фокус. Поэтому стоит периодически вплетать незримые напоминания о характере прямо в свои текущие реплики.

Декорации в киберпанке: локации

Тяжёлая пыль оседает на ржавых металлических переборках, где отчётливо пахнет машинным маслом и дешёвым синтетическим алкоголем. Именно с таких крошечных, незначительных деталей стоит начинать погружение в новую сцену, не дожидаясь инициативы от электронного мастера. Безусловно, грамотно составленный запрос для генерации пространства творит чудеса, заставляя собеседника с головой окунуться в самобытный индустриальный мир. Нужно отметить, что скудные вводные вроде просьбы описать бар порождают исключительно серые декорации. Глубокого контекста требует от нас искусственный интеллект. Конструкция:

Generate a vivid description of the underground club Neon Lotus. Include sensory details: the blinding magenta neon lights, and the heavy synth-bass vibrating through the floor. Introduce two suspicious NPCs

работает безотказно. К тому же, это не сильно ударит по кошельку при расчёте токенов за сессию.

Вредно ли давать свободу действий?

Истинный бич любых ролевых партий — попытка алгоритма отыграть эмоции за юзера. Сразу бросается в глаза, когда бот самовольно решает, куда пошёл ваш герой и что именно он почувствовал в этот момент. Мгновенно разрушается весь выстроенный антураж. Спасательный круг кроется в отрицательных промтах, которые нужно формулировать максимально категорично. В конце каждого развёрнутого ответа имеет смысл оставлять короткую техническую приписку:

OOC: Describe the NPC’s reaction to my words, but strictly DO NOT describe my character’s feelings, thoughts, or next actions

Конечно, периодически нейросеть будет ошибаться, однако частота таких срывов снизится радикально. Да и самому игроку станет гораздо комфортнее управлять своим виртуальным чадом. Нельзя не упомянуть, что постоянные одёргивания способны слегка сбить ритм повествования. Поэтому нет нужды злоупотреблять мета-комментариями, если беседа течёт естественно.

Мультиплеер: управление группой

Задача не из лёгких. Ведь контроль над тремя или четырьмя собеседниками требует колоссальной концентрации внимания. Буквально несколько лет назад подобные махинации приводили к полному хаосу, но сейчас мощный современный алгоритм легко удерживает фокус на толпе. Главное — аккуратно разложить по полочкам структуру ответа. Внести лепту в стабильность поможет форматное указание:

You act as a narrator managing three companions: Elara the arrogant mage, Kael the cowardly thief, and Gorat the silent berserker. When I speak, provide a reaction from at least two of them. Format: [Name]: «Dialogue» *action*

Обе стороны медали здесь предельно ясны. С одной стороны, пользователь получает грандиозный спектакль, где солирует фантазия машины. С другой — контекст забивается молниеносно. Тем более что каждая новая ветка беседы отнимает драгоценные лимиты, а ваш кошелёк станет легче гораздо быстрее обычного. Это серьёзное вложение времени и ресурсов.

Разрешение конфликтов

Всплывут ли логические противоречия при длительном отыгрыше? Обязательно. Рано или поздно виртуальный мастер напрочь забудет, что ваш инвентарь пуст, или внезапно воскресит давно убитого противника. Настоящий бомонд текстовых ролевиков применяет для таких инцидентов системные инъекции. Сперва нужно жёстко остановить повествование, затем прописать команду в скобках, скорректировав текущее положение дел, завершив манёвр вежливой просьбой переписать последний абзац. Выглядит это примерно так:

Все топовые нейросети в одном месте

(System override: You forgot that Kael’s leg is broken and he cannot run. Rewrite your previous response considering this injury. Maintain the grim tone)

Такой подход отлично сохраняет изюминку сессии. Впрочем, когда натыкаешься на откровенный бред, проще отредактировать сообщение самого бота вручную. Исконно человеческое желание держать всё под контролем здесь приносит только пользу.

Боевая динамика

Сражения слишком часто превращаются в унылый обмен математическими ударами. Избежать этой скуки поможет правильная стимуляция воображения. Нет смысла скупиться на вычурный слог при описании своих собственных атак. Ложка дёгтя в битвах с ИИ заключается в его нежелании наносить критический урон вашему протагонисту. Выручит добавление вероятностных условий прямо в текст заявки. Фраза:

I attack the goblin with my rusty sword. Determine the outcome based on a logical probability. If my attack misses, describe how the goblin counters and inflicts severe damage on me. Do not make the combat easy

мгновенно меняет тон игры. Виртуальная кровь льётся рекой, ставки растут, а возможность реального проигрыша приковывает внимание к монитору. Ну и, наконец, стоит заранее облачиться в броню терпения и прописать рейтинг R-18 для сцен насилия, иначе цензурные фильтры выдадут крайне неоднозначный результат.

Эпоха шаблонных скриптов безвозвратно канула в лету, уступив сцену пластичным, невероятно эрудированным собеседникам. Многие грезят о создании идеального цифрового мира, но достигают этой цели лишь те, кто не ленится экспериментировать с вводными данными. Пристальное внимание к техническим деталям окупается сполна, когда придуманная вселенная буквально оживает в каждой строчке сгенерированного текста. Обязательно сохраняйте самые удачные фрагменты промтов в отдельный документ, чтобы со временем сформировать свой личный кладезь безотказных сценариев. Пусть каждый новый диалог дарит неподдельные эмоции, а виртуальные приключения всегда удивляют непредсказуемыми сюжетными поворотами.